A far-left Texas congressional candidate, who tweeted that former President Barack Obama “deserves” worse than cancer, is not backing down from his extreme tweets.
Justin Lecea, 34, is a self-styled “Bernie Democrat” and socialist who is running against Democratic Rep. Joaquin Castro in Texas’s 20th Congressional District. Lecea was responding to a now-deleted tweet in which he wrote, “If god was just you [Obama] would get the most malignant cancer imaginable.”
People are criticizing me for wishing cancer on Obama. I say that having lost a parent to brain cancer after 12 years of fighting, and getting to see just how terrible our Healthcare system is, and I still think he deserves it or worse.

Lecea is a member of the Democratic Socialists of America and the International Workers of the World.
He continued his verbal assault against Obama by saying that the former president is “a war criminal who was in authority during the desperation of over 3 million immigrants, continued the war in Iraq and Afghanistan, allowed the continued poisoning of citizens in places like Flint, and also recently bought an 11 million dollar home in Martha’s Vineyard, and demonstrated privilege so great that he gives zero f—s about y’all.

On Monday, the Washington Examiner spoke with Lecea by phone. “I would propose a full constitutional convention that is ratified by direct democratic means and I would propose that all the major political party leaders that we have had over the past 20 years stand trial for all the things that they’ve done. Bush, Obama, Pelosi, Trump, all of them. I think they are all morally bankrupt and only work in the service of the corporate oligarchs in this country.”
Lecea confirmed that users on Twitter and Instagram had contacted his family and friends though he is not worried about the threats.
